← ScienceWhich outcome results when an inertial confinement fusion reaction's duration is substantially shortened?
A)Reduced alpha particle energy deposition✓
B)Increased Lawson criterion achievement
C)Enhanced breakeven reaction efficiency
D)Greater neutron radiation shielding needed
💡 Explanation
Reduced pulse duration limits ‘alpha heating’, because there is incomplete energy transfer from alpha particles during fusion. Therefore, fusion efficiency decreases rather than increases, preventing breakeven efficiency and changing radiation profiles.
